To avoid the loss of image information when it is transferred through optical sparse aperture system with excessively diluted apertures arrangement
we propose a method in the frequency domain termed characteristic triangle to calculate the minimum fill factor. This method is based on the characteristics of MTF and demonstrates that when the characteristic triangle is equilateral with each side 3th power of sub-MTF cutoff frequency
MTF has no zero value below cutoff frequency
thus we can obtain the minimum fill factor. Furthermore
we apply it to some typical sparse arrays
such as Golay3
Golay6
Ring6 and Tri-arm7
and get their fill factors of 33.33%
15.16%
30.11%
and 11.14% correspondingly
which are consistent with numerical results. 2011 IEEE.

The development of intelligent system which accorded with human cognitive mechanism will exert a profound influence on national defense
economy
education
culture and etc. A computer simulation method according with cognitive mechanism of human vision was proposed on the basis of Structural Decomposition Theory. Many basic shape feature information tables of similar object from different side can determine a kind of object uniquely. System weighted basic shape features in two different information tables by membership degree and then calculated similarity. The identifying object which had the maximum similarity with it in system was what we needed. The system used 83 pictures of 6 kinds of objects with different side for training and testing. The experiment results demonstrated
task of basic shape extraction
object recognition and others can be completed effectively with the method in paper. The method in paper can be a new attempt on computer simulation method according with cognitive mechanism of human vision from cognitive field. 2010 Crown Copyright.

In order to acquire the information of railway binary frequency-shift keying signals
which include upper/down side frequencies and base low-frequency with high-accuracy
a novel frequency detection algorithm for France UM-71 system is proposed. Combining fast Fourier transform with the ratio correction method
the carrier frequency and the base frequency are obtained. Furthermore
the hardware consumption has been decreased. And it possesses the advantage of simple algorithm and fast operation speed. Comparing with the detection of the base frequency
the upper/down side frequency of railway signal is more difficult. Based on spectrum analysis and the spectrum correction
a new method
which adopts the sliding window
is put forward in this paper. The absolute differences between the upper side frequencies and the down side frequencies obtained are regarded as the criterion for judgment. Then the set of data
in which the maximum absolute value is
is to be the result of the upper/down side frequency. Because the sliding window will go through every stage when the upper/down side frequency changes
therefore
it is not sensitive enough to the position of data which need to be transformed. Using the method mentioned above
the experiment results show that the accuracy requirement of the side frequency is satisfied well. 2008 IEEE.

Transmit array photogrammetric camera can obtain image which is high geometric fidelity and high photogrammetric quality. However
the single chip array CCD image sensor camera can't meet the need of measuring precision and photogrammetric covering area. In order to obtain large numbers of information and extensive photogrammetric covering area
we must increase field of vision angle and improve photogrammetric covering area. And all these objects can be realized by exterior field of vision assembling photogrammetric camera. Two side work must be done before images
which obtained by exterior field of vision assembling photogrammetric camera
be used in photogrammetry. First
all assembling camera focal plane need be converted to a benchmark coordinate focal plane to realize camera digital assembling. Second
images must be re-sampled and processing. Because of coordinate conversion
two images from different assembling cameras can be established function relation
which a pixel of image from a camera is corresponding to a pixel of another image from different camera. But through this conversion
some pixels maybe extrusion together and other pixels separate on an image area. So interpolation direction finding(IDF) is used to obtain these pixels and realize image re-sampling. In this paper
the structure of exterior field of vision assembling photogrammetric camera is analyzed
and the coordinate conversion method of exterior field of vision assembling photogrammetric camera and image gray re-sampling method also can be discussed. All the works are based to data pretreatment of exterior vision assembling photogrammetric camera.
